April 8 – 9 Circle City Corvette Club, IN Corvette Racing Review The yellow Corvettes raced to 10 victories in 11 starts, including the team's fourth win in the 24 Hours of Le Mans. Chevrolet won the ALMS GT1 manufacturers championship for the fifth consecutive year, and Corvette Racing swept the drivers, team and pit crew championships. Corvette Racing's accomplishments extend beyond the race track. The success of Chevy's work team reflects the technical and human resources of General Motors, the world's largest automaker. The racing program is an integral part of GM's strategy to use motor sports to develop technology, people and processes that benefit customers. "Corvette is a performance icon that competes successfully against international competition on the track and in the marketplace," said Corvette marketing manager Karen Rafferty. "Corvette is synonymous with passion, and the brand is enthusiastically supported by owners, race fans and Chevrolet dealers." Corvette Racing's championship-winning C6.Rs will be replaced by two new cars for the 2006 campaign that begins at the Mobil 1 Twelve Hours of Sebring on March 18. The team's to-do list for next season includes continued refinement of the underbody aerodynamics and engine specifications as permitted by the series regulations.
